Title :
The LHCb Muon detector alignment

Abstract :
The Muon detector of the LHCb experiment is used in both trigger steps (Level-0 and High Level Trigger) and provides also the off-line Muon Identification. Therefore the proper alignment of the detector is needed and it should be monitored during the data taking. In this document the methods used for the alignment of the Muon detector and the results obtained are presented. Two sets of data have been analyzed: a sample of Monte Carlo tracks simulated from the interaction point, and, for a first check with real data on the survey measurements, the cosmic rays acquired during the commissioning in September and October 2008.
